Beyond package Cutter: The Expertise of a Professional Installer

A skilled pet door installer is more than just someone who can follow instructions. They bring a wealth of understanding and useful knowledge that makes sure the job is done right, from the initial assessment to the final clean-up. Their skillset encompasses a series of areas crucial for an effective and long-lasting pet door installation:

  • Understanding Building Materials and Construction: Professionals have a deep understanding of different door and wall materials-- wood, fiberglass, steel, glass, brick, stucco, and more. They know how to deal with each material effectively, guaranteeing tidy cuts, safe and secure fittings, and structural stability is maintained. They can recognize possible difficulties, like hidden circuitry or pipes, within walls and take actions to prevent them.
  • Precise Measurement and Placement: Accurate measurements are vital for a snug and secure fit. Installers are trained cat flap installer to thoroughly measure door and wall densities, pet heights and widths (to choose the suitable door size), and think about the ideal place for the door thinking about elements like traffic circulation, security, and accessibility for your pet.
  • Tool Proficiency and Technique: Professional installers are equipped with the specialized tools essential for clean, effective, and exact cuts and installations. They comprehend the proper methods for using these tools to prevent damage and make sure a perfect finish. This consists of tools for drilling, cutting, weatherproofing, and protecting the pet door.
  • Knowledge of Pet Door Types and Features: The market provides a vast selection of pet door types-- from basic flap doors to advanced electronic and clever pet doors with RFID innovation and selective entry. A skilled installer can guide you through the options, assist you pick the best type for your pet's needs and your home, and understand the specific installation requirements for each design.
  • Weatherproofing and Sealing Expertise: An inadequately set up pet door can be a significant source of drafts, leakages, and energy loss. Experts are skilled at weatherproofing and sealing the pet door to avoid air and water seepage, maintaining your home's energy effectiveness and avoiding wetness damage.
  • Security Considerations: Pet doors, while practical, can also provide security dangers if not set up appropriately. Skilled installers understand security best practices. They ensure the pet door is securely installed, consider possible vulnerabilities, and can encourage on extra security steps if required, such as enhancing frames or installing security-focused pet door designs.
  • Problem-Solving and Adaptability: Every home is special, and unforeseen challenges can occur throughout installation. A professional installer is experienced in problem-solving, adjusting to unforeseen scenarios, and discovering solutions to make sure an effective installation, even in complex situations.

The Installation Process: A Glimpse Behind the Scenes

While the particular actions may vary depending on the kind of pet door and the installation place, a typical professional pet door installation process includes:

  1. Initial Consultation and Site Visit: The installer will visit your home to evaluate the area, discuss your requirements, and recommend ideal pet door choices.
  2. Measurement and Planning: Precise measurements will be taken, and the installation plan will be finalized, including the precise placement and any needed modifications.
  3. Product Preparation and Cutting: The installer will prepare the door, wall, or glass panel, thoroughly cutting the opening for the pet door utilizing specialized tools to make sure clean and precise edges.
  4. Pet Door Installation and Securing: The pet door will be carefully placed and securely secured into the opening, making sure correct positioning and stability.
  5. Weatherproofing and Sealing: All gaps and joints will be thoroughly sealed and weatherproofed to prevent drafts, leakages, and insect invasion.
  6. Testing and Adjustment: The installer will evaluate the pet door to ensure it operates smoothly and make any needed modifications.
  7. Clean-up and Walkthrough: The workspace will be tidied up, and the installer will stroll you through the ended up installation, describing the pet door features and responding to any remaining questions.

Q: How much does professional pet door installation normally cost?

A: The cost varies depending on the kind of pet door, the installation place (door, wall, glass), the complexity of the task, and your place. It's best to get quotes from several installers to compare pricing. However, keep in mind to focus on quality and experience over the most inexpensive price.

Q: What type of pet door is best for my pet and home?

A: The best type of pet door depends upon your pet's size and temperament, your home's construction, and your security concerns. A skilled installer can assess your needs and recommend the most ideal type-- flap doors, stiff doors, electronic pet doors, wall-mounted, door-mounted, and so on.

Q: How long does pet door installation generally take?

A: For a standard door installation, it can normally take a couple of hours. More complex setups, such as wall installations or glass installations, might take longer, potentially a half-day or more. Your installer will offer a more precise timeframe throughout the assessment.
